What important piece of land had the Vikings taken over prior to 1066?

Explanation:
Vikings didn’t just raid in Europe—they established political realms, and the key one linked to major 1066 events was Normandy in northern France. After the Viking leader Rollo made an agreement with the Frankish king in 911, he was granted land that became the Duchy of Normandy. This gave the Vikings a strong, settled base from which they could govern and project power, and it ultimately provided William the Conqueror with the launching point for the invasion of England in 1066. Iceland was settled by Vikings but remained an independent land rather than a Viking-ruled territory; Brittany saw Viking raids but did not become a lasting Viking-ruled region; Wales experienced Viking raids and influence but remained ruled by Welsh and Anglo-Saxon powers rather than a Viking-ruled entity. So the land most clearly tied to Viking political control prior to 1066 is Normandy.
